Build Provenance — Verdanthaus Greenhouse Controller

On-call note: sensor drift corrections for the humidity probes are compiled into each controller firmware image, so drift behavior varies by build. Before recalibrating hardware in the field, confirm which correction table the unit is running. The deployed image can be identified by the provenance token below.

build token for tawif-bahip: htk31_68bba16e1afabfef4ecc69408c06f16

// RECONNECT_BACKOFF_CAP_MS
//
// Context: Brimlet's LiveFeed client retried websocket connects with no
// jitter and no cap after the Okkersund gateway dropped idle sockets.
// Result: synchronized reconnect storms that looked like a DoS and
// tripped the edge rate limiter, locking out real users.
// Fix: capped exponential backoff with full jitter; cap below.
// Do not raise without load-test sign-off from the Hollis team.
// The fixing build's trace token is recorded on the next line.

session token of bajeg-bajop = htk4_6c57

Handover — Top Floor Quiet Room

Priya, the quiet room on level 9 at Calder House is now bookable again after the ventilation fix. Please keep the blinds down until the glare film arrives, and log any booking clashes with facilities. The door lock was rekeyed on Tuesday, so use the new code below.

badge for fajog-fahap: bdg-G-50

**Key Ceremony Checklist — Item 7: Webhook Retry Signing Key**

Before sealing the Hollowbark webhook delivery keys, confirm the retry semantics documentation is attached: exponential backoff starting at 2s, maximum of 6 attempts, idempotency keys preserved across retries, and dead-letter routing after final failure. Both ceremony witnesses from the Tanager platform team must initial the printed copy. Once verified, the custodian records the recovery passphrase for the signing envelope directly beneath this item.

strongbox words: kelion-ralvan-casix-aldeth-gorius-kelath-isteth-tamwyn-novok-queniel-druok-quenok-wenael